Body & Dimensions

The Jeep Wrangler is a 4-door off-road vehicle with a length of 188.4 inches, width of 73.9 inches, and height of 73.6 inches. It has a wheelbase of 118.4 inches, front and rear tracks of 64.4 inches, and a minimum turning circle of 38.71 feet. The approach, departure, and ramp over angles are 43.9 degrees, 37 degrees, and 22.6 degrees, respectively. The ground clearance is 10.8 inches, and it has a wading depth of 30 inches.

Engine & Transmission

The Jeep Wrangler is a powerful off-road vehicle with a 3.6-liter V6 engine producing 290 horsepower and 260 lb-ft of torque. It features a rear-wheel drive layout with an option to switch to all-wheel drive when needed. The engine is paired with an 8-speed automatic transmission and has a maximum engine speed of 6600 rpm.
